A8. IMAGE DISTORTION

Keystone = (W2-W1)/ (W1+W2) x 100%

Vertical TV dist = (H1+H2-2xH3)/2H2 x100%

Horizontal TV dist = (W1+W2-2xW3)/2W1 x100%

W1: image width at image bottom

W2: image width at image top

W3: image width at the half image height.

H1: image height at image left

H2: image height at image right

H3: image height at half image

Note:

1.Keystone and Vertical TV Distortion are recommended for Front Projection Display

2.Vertical and Horizontal TV Distortion are recommended for Rear Projection Display

A9. THROW RATIO

Throw ratio = projection distance / the width of the projected image

A10. ZOOM RATIO

Zoom ratio = maximum / minimum image diagonal size at a fixed projection distance

A11. FOCUS RANGE

The minimum/maximum focus distance is the minimum/maximum projection distance (The distance between the outermost element of projection lens and screen), expressed in meter, at which the image is still at its acceptable focus level.(acceptable focus level is specified by FOCUS LIMIT SAMPLE approved by customer)

A12. COLOR

Color is expressed as (x, y) in 1931CIE chromaticity values

Note: Color is measured at the center of the screen that is entirely the measured color under default brightness and contrast settings.

A13. ANSI COLOR

ANSI Color is expressed as (u, v) in 1976 CIE chromaticity values

Note: Color is measured at the center of the screen that is entirely the measured color under default brightness and contrast settings.

A14. COLOR UNIFORMITY

Color Uniformity is the maximum color difference ( x,y) between any two points out of L1~L13

The BenQ PB6100 is a versatile and user-friendly projector designed for both home and office use. As an entry-level projector, it provides impressive specifications, making it ideal for presentations, movie watching, and educational purposes.

One of the standout features of the BenQ PB6100 is its brightness. With a luminous output of up to 3,200 ANSI lumens, it can perform well even in well-lit environments. This ensures that images remain vibrant and clear, regardless of the ambient lighting conditions. Paired with a 2000:1 contrast ratio, the PB6100 delivers sharp and detailed images, allowing for enhanced color accuracy and depth.

The PB6100 employs DLP (Digital Light Processing) technology, which is known for its reliability and image quality. This technology utilizes a digital micromirror device that creates images with remarkable clarity and precision. The DLP design also ensures fewer maintenance issues, as it is less susceptible to dust accumulation compared to other projector types.

Another notable characteristic of the BenQ PB6100 is its resolution capability. It supports a native SVGA resolution of 800 x 600 pixels, which is suitable for basic presentations and video playback. It also supports various aspect ratios, including 4:3 and 16:9, providing flexibility depending on the content being presented.

In addition to its performance features, the PB6100 offers several connectivity options. It is equipped with multiple input ports, including VGA, USB, and composite video, allowing users to connect various devices such as laptops, desktops, and DVD players. This wide range of connections enhances the projector’s versatility in different setups.

Portability is another attribute of the BenQ PB6100. Designed to be lightweight and compact, it is easy to transport for off-site meetings or home entertainment.

The projector also has built-in speakers, which provide decent sound output, eliminating the need for additional audio equipment in casual viewing settings.
